Snug As A Bug

Here is my grandson looking as "snug as a bug in a rug"! I kept the layout to 2 cool colours to relfect the cool of winter and it also matched in with his clothing. The Kaisercraft swirls were silver and I coloured them with alcohol ink in sailboat blue so they would match in with the layout colours.
The paper backing the frame and along the back is Bella-Blue Fusion. The background sheet is a white embossed piece.
All the chipboard pieces are by Memory Maze Design.

I cut the doiley (vintage lace doiley SO528) in half and used a Paint Dabber in blue to colour it.

The Wrought Iron frame (2small X0009) was sponged with white ink and then covered with Ice Stickles in crystal ice. Precious (GO019) was inked using a light blue ink pad and then topped with crystal glaze to give it a raised shiny look.
The title "Snug as a bug" (SO561) was inked using Brillance(pigment ink) in pearlescent sky blue then covered in crystal glaze.
